The Nigeria Centre for Disease Control (NCDC), has recorded thirty-five new cases of COVID-19 infections and zero death in the country.
Saturday became the 12th consecutive day Nigeria recorded no fatality from COVID-19 that has caused over 2,000 deaths and three million deaths globally since the pandemic began, it was learnt on Sunday.
The new cases were recorded in six states which include Lagos-18, Rivers-7, Oyo-6, FCT-2, Ekiti-1 and Kaduna-1 case.
The total of 164,719 cases have been confirmed so far, 154,926 discharged and 2,062 deaths in the 36 states.
The agency stated that the country’s active cases were about 9,000, as of April 24.
